[PATCH 5.15 054/128] hwmon: (lm90) Prevent integer overflow/underflow in hysteresis calculations

Commit b50aa49638c7 ("hwmon: (lm90) Prevent integer underflows of
temperature calculations") addressed a number of underflow situations
when writing temperature limits. However, it missed one situation, seen
when an attempt is made to set the hysteresis value to MAX_LONG and the
critical temperature limit is negative.

Use clamp_val() when setting the hysteresis temperature to ensure that
the provided value can never overflow or underflow.
